Minimal Surfaces via Complex Quaternions

Abstract

I will present a quaternionic description of minimal surfaces in conformal parametrization. In the classical setting, minimal surfaces arise from holomorphic null curves through the Weierstrass--Enneper representation. The key observation is that the nullity condition can be encoded very compactly using complexified quaternions, in the form
\[
\Phi(z)=\chi(z)\,L\,\chi(z)^{-1}, \qquad L=i+\sqrt{-1}\,j.
\]
This viewpoint makes the underlying algebraic structure explicit and reveals a natural analogy with Pythagorean-hodograph curves, where quaternionic factorizations also play a central role. I will discuss some standard examples and briefly explain the appearance of Sylvester-type equations in explicit computations.
